Scaling of entanglement at quantum phase transition for two-dimensional array of quantum dots

Quantum Physics 2009-11-10 v1

Abstract

With Hubbard model, the entanglement scaling behavior in a two-dimensional itinerant system is investigated. It has been found that, on the two sides of the critical point denoting an inherent quantum phase transition (QPT), the entanglement follows different scalings with the size just as an order parameter does. This fact reveals the subtle role played by the entanglement in QPT as a fungible physical resource.
